Roundglass Punjab Hockey Academy Announces Selection Trials for Its Residential Academy

Email :60

Mohali: Roundglass Punjab Hockey Academy (RGPHA) will conduct selection trials to select talented kids for its residential academy in Mohali. The trials will be conducted for U-15 boys born between 1st November 2009 and 31st December 2013 and for U-17 boys born between 1st November 2007 and 31st December 2009. The participants must be residents of Punjab and should have a minimum height of 160 centimeters. The trials will take place at the International Hockey Stadium, Marar District, Gurdaspur on 25th February from 9:30 am onwards. The selected players will have the opportunity to receive a full scholarship at the residential academy where they will receive state-of-the-art training facilities under a team of dedicated professionals.

The Roundglass Punjab Hockey Academy is committed to developing young athletes into successful individuals by nurturing their wholistic development through the program. Moreover, the Academy will also take care of the athletes’ academics, nutrition, sports psychology, and medical care. Through these initiatives, the Academy aims to provide the best training environment for young athletes to achieve their full potential.

Speaking about the trials, Dronacharya award winner, Olympic Gold medalist and Assistant Technical Director of RGPHA Rajinder Singh said, “Roundglass Punjab Hockey Academy has been one of the best hockey academies in the country for some time now and we are helping young kids from the grassroots by providing them with the best of facilities for their wholistic development. This is an excellent opportunity for the kids to strengthen their fundamentals of the game and I hope that we will have very good participation in the trials.”

The full scholarship will contain academic learning under a team of experienced teachers across three boards: CBSE, PSEB and NIOS. The Academy also has an in-house nutritionist who will design individualized nutrition plans. The health of the kids will be taken care of by the in-house medical team that contains experienced professionals. The scholars will also receive regular intervention in sports psychology by licensed mental health professionals and sports psychologists. The daily program also contains integrated yoga sessions and, most importantly, they will get a platform to showcase their skills in Junior and Sub-Junior tournaments all over the country to increase their competitive exposure.
